to gradually weaken someone or something
誰かまたは何かを徐々に弱めること (dareka matawa nanika o jyojyo ni yowameru koto)
"Constant delays can wear down even the calmest client."
"継続的な遅延は最も冷静なクライアントでさえも疲れさせることがあります。" (keizokuteki na chien wa mottomo reisei na kuraianto de sae mo tsukare saseru koto ga arimasu.)
